Summary:Alcohol is a subject of forensic research across the world. The forensic characterization of alcoholic beverages is required in cases of death and crimes due to alcohol consumption. In many cases, determining the geographic origin becomes a very important part of the investigation. Therefore, it is important to develop more sensitive methods for the analysis of alcoholic beverages. In this review, an attempt has been made to summarize the work accomplished so far in the field of analysis and detection of alcoholic beverages. In this review, various sample preparation techniques for GC-MS analysis of alcoholic beverages have been discussed along with its applications. GC-MS based analysis is less time consuming, more sensitive and more accurate.   Keywords: Forensic Sciences, Alcoholic beverages, Mortality, Analysis, GC-MS
